The Department of Microeconomics is headed by Dr Habil. Wojciech Giza, Associate Professor and employs 13 research and teaching staff.
Subjects taught:
- e-business,
- economics,
- behavioral economics,
- managerial economics,
- methodology of economics.
- public sector economics,
- behavioral finance,
- corporate finance,
- history of economic thought.
- computer-aided managerial decisions,
- enterprises’ competitiveness,
- microeconomics,
- microeconomics I,
- microeconomics II,
- IT tools in business,
- IT tools in analizing and modelling economic data,
- fundamentals of managerial economics,
- public choice theory,
- contemporary models of capitalism,
- contemporary economic problems of the world.
